In the Distillery District, Archeo combines an open plan concept, equivalent of the urban loft apartment, and welcoming hospitality. With high yellow pine ceilings, concrete floors, exposed brick walls and the reclaimed timber bar and tables are a perfect blend of contemporary style and historic tradition. Large scale photographs of on-site heritage architecture by artist Steven Evans are novel room dividers lending the large open-concept room a sense of relaxed intimacy. Perfect for cozy lunches or large functions of up to 200.
Italian and Mediterranean eats get new lease at this Mississauga charmer. Chefs Raj and Sam - both with intensive training in Paris and Switzerland - bring a decidedly international flavour to Clarkson's menu with culinary influences from Italy, France and Greece. Whether it’s pastas, seafood, chicken, veal or lamb, the mains here are consistent winners. Special mentions go to the Chilean sea bass, French-cut veal chop, lobster spaghetti and stuffed chicken supreme. Portions are generous and presentation is dependably appealing. An extensive wine selection rounds out the experience.

La Bamboche has officially expanded with a new branch in Toronto’s Leslieville at 892 Queen Street East, opened on April 13, 2025. This bright and welcoming location continues the brand’s tradition of offering French-inspired, Japanese-fusion pastries like buttery croissants, delicate macarons, tarts, cookies, danishes, and gourmet sandwiches. With an open-concept kitchen and a sunny back patio, it’s the perfect daytime escape. In the evening, the space transforms into La Bamboche After Dark—a cozy Italian bistro concept. Guests can enjoy fresh pasta, artisanal pizza, curated wines, and creative cocktails, including a vibrant, matcha-based signature drink that reflects the brand’s Japanese influence. This new concept blends La Bamboche’s refined pastry roots with bold, savory offerings to create a unique experience from morning to night. Whether you’re stopping in for brunch or settling in for dinner and drinks, La Bamboche offers an unforgettable fusion of flavors.

Solstice Restaurant & Wine Bar™ in Clarkson Village. Being raised in a family that was always involved in the restaurant business, the brother's share a passion for food, wine, and all things culinary. Their vision was to share this passion with the community and create a restaurant that is not only exceptional quality & value, but warm and inviting as well. Solstice Restaurant & Wine Bar™ is not the Angheloni brother's first venture into the restaurant business. The family also owned and ran The Elliot House Restaurant for 12 years. This is where the brothers cultivated their skills before taking on their own venture in the restaurant business.
